Design Details
For this quick and cozy pattern, grab your favorite bulky #5 yarn — anything soft and squishy will do the trick! I used Loops & Threads Charisma for the ones you see here, and it worked up like a dream. You’ll need just over 100 yards, plus a 5.5 mm hook for the brim and a 6.5 mm hook for the rest of the hat. It’s a fast, easy make that’s full of thick, handmade warmth.

❤️🍷🤍
These beanies work up fast — usually in about an hour or less! You’ll start at the bottom with the brim, then use the Interlocking Row Stitch (that’s a combo of double crochet and single crochet) to build the body as you work in the round. Top it off with a fluffy pom pom if you’re feelin’ fancy — or leave it simple and classic.

Everyday Bulky Beanie Crochet Pattern
What you will need for the Everyday Bulky Beanie crochet pattern
- Bulky weight, (#5) yarn. (Designed with Loops & Threads CHARISMA)
- Small = 109 yds; Medium = 115 yds
- 5.50mm (I) hook & 6.5mm (K) hook
- Yarn needle
- Scissors
Pattern Notes
* Advanced beginner pattern.
** Written in US crochet terms.
* Finished size when laid flat, Small: 9.5″ across x 8.75″ tall; Medium: 10″ across
x 8.75″ tall.
** Gauge: Ribbing – 5 sc x 6 Rows = 2″; Body – 6 dc x Rnds 1 – 6 = 2″.
* Chain stitch at the beginning of rnd does not count as a stitch.
** When working 2 Rnds below you will crochet over the ch and into the st 2 Rnds
below.
Stitch Key
BLO = Back Loop Only
ch = chain
dec = decrease
dc = double crochet
join = Invisible Join Method
rep = repeat
Rnd(s) = Round(s)
sc = single crochet
sk = skip
slst = slip stitch
sp = space
st = stitch
Pattern Instructions
RIBBING: 5.50mm (I) hook
Ch 6.
Row 1:
sc in 2nd ch from hook and in each ch across, ch 1, turn. (5 sc)
Row 2:
sc, BLO sc in next 3, sc, ch 1, turn.
Rows 3 – 51 (57):
rep Row 2.
Do not finish off. Bring ends together with Row 1 in front. Sist ends together working across beginning ch and in back loop of Row 51 (57), ch 1, turn right side out, seam is now on the inside. (5 slst)
**Ribbing should measure: 2″ x 18″ (20″).
BODY: 6.50mm (K) hook
Rnd 1:
sc in each Row end of ribbing, join to 1st sc. 51 (57)
Rnd 2:
ch 1, sc in 1st st, *ch 1, sk st, sc; rep from * around, join to 1st sc. 26 sc, 25 ch sp (29 sc, 28 ch sp)
Rnd 3:
ch 1, sc in 1st st, dc in sk st on Rnd 1, *ch 1, sk next st, dc in sk st on Rnd 1; rep from * around, sc in last st, join to 1st sc. 2 sc, 25 dc, 24 ch sp (2 sc, 28 dc, 27 ch sp)
Rnd 4:
ch 1, sc in 1st st, ch 1, sk next st, dc in sk st 2 Rnds below (on Rnd 2), *ch 1, sk next st, dc in sk st 2 Rnds below (on Rnd 2); rep from * around, ch 1, sk st, sc in last st, join to 1st sc. 2 sc, 24 dc, 25 ch sp (2 sc, 27 dc, 28 ch sp)

Rnd 5:
ch 1, sc in 1st st, dc in sk st 2 Rnds below, *ch 1, sk next st, dc in sk st 2 Rnds below; rep from * around, sc in last st, join to 1st sc. 2 sc, 25 dc, 24 ch sp (2 sc, 28 dc, 27 ch sp)
Rnd 6:
ch 1, sc in 1st st, ch 1, sk next st, dc in sk st 2 Rnds below, *ch 1, sk next st, dc in sk st 2 Rnds below; rep from * around, ch 1, sk st, sc in last st, join to 1st sc. 2 sc, 24 dc, 25 ch sp (2 sc, 27 dc, 28 ch sp)
Rnd 7:
sc in 1st st, dc in 1st sk st 2 Rnds below, *ch 1, sk next st, dc in sk st 2 Rnds below; rep from * around, sc in last st, join to 1st sc. 2 sc, 25 dc, 24 ch sp (2 sc, 28 dc, 27 ch sp)
Rnd 8:
ch 1, sc in 1st st, ch 1, sk next st, dc in sk st 2 Rnds below, *ch 1, sk next st, dc in sk st 2 Rnds below; rep from * around, ch 1, sk st, sc in last st, join to 1st sc. 2 sc, 24 dc, 25 ch sp (2 ch sp, 27 dc, 28 ch sp)
Rnd 9:
sc in 1st st, dc in 1st sk st 2 Rnds below, *ch 1, sk next st, dc in sk st 2 Rnds below; rep from * around, sc in last st, join to 1st sc. 2 sc, 25 dc, 24 ch sp (2 sc, 28 dc, 27 ch sp)
Rnd 10:
ch 1, sc in 1st st, ch 1, sk next st, dc in sk st 2 Rnds below, *ch 1, sk next st, dc in sk st 2 Rnds below; rep from * around, ch 1, sk st, sc in last st, join to 1st sc. 2 sc, 24 dc, 25 ch sp (2 sc, 27 dc, 28 ch sp)
Rnd 11:
ch 1, sc in 1st st, dc in 1st sk st 2 Rnds below, *ch 1, sk next st, dc in sk st 2 Rnds below; rep from * around, sc in last st, join to 1st sc. 2 sc, 25 dc, 24 ch sp (2 sc, 28 dc, 27 ch sp)
Rnd 12:
ch 1, sc in 1st st, ch 1, sk next st, dc in sk st 2 Rnds below, *ch 1, sk next st, dc in sk st 2 Rnds below; rep from * around, ch 1, sk st, sc in last st, join to 1st sc. 2 sc, 24 dc, 25 ch sp (2 sc, 27 dc, 28 ch sp)
Rnd 13:
ch 1, sc in 1st st, dc in sk st 2 Rnds below, *sc in next dc, dc in sk st 2 Rnds below; rep from * around, sc in last st, join to 1st sc. 26 sc, 25 dc (29 sc, 28 dc)
Rnd 14:
ch 1, * dec, sc in next 4; rep from * around, sc in last 3 sts, join to 1st sc. For the Medium, work the rep 9 times, dec, sc in last st, join to 1st sc. 43 (47)
Rnd 15:
ch 1, *sc in next 3, dec; rep from * around, sc in last 3, join to 1st sc. For the Medium, finish last rep, sc in last 2 sts, join to 1st sc. 35 (38)
Rnd 16:
ch 1, sc in each st around, join to 1st sc.
Rnd 17:
ch 1, *sc in next 2, dec; rep from * around, sc in last 3 sts, join to 1st sc. For the Medium, finish last rep, sc in last 2 sts, join to 1st sc. 27 (29)
Rnd 18:
ch 1, *sc, dec; rep from * around, join to 1st sc. For the Medium, finish last rep, sc in last 2 sts, join to 1st sc. 18 (20)
Rnds 19 – 20:
ch 1, sc in each st around, join to 1st sc.
Finish off leaving a 10″ tail.
Turn the beanie inside out. Weave the tail in and out of the stitches on Rnd 20, then cinch closed and secure. Turn right side out and add a pom if you would like!!
